What Makes a Team Top 25 Material?
Before we jump into the rankings, let's talk about what qualities make a college football team worthy of a top 25 spot. It's not just about winning games; it's about how you win them. Here are some key factors that voters and analysts consider:
- Win-Loss Record: Obviously, a team's record is a primary indicator of success. Consistently winning games against tough opponents is crucial.
- Strength of Schedule: Beating a bunch of weak teams doesn't mean much. A top 25 team needs to prove they can handle tough competition.
- Offensive and Defensive Performance: A balanced team that can both score points and prevent the opposition from scoring is a force to be reckoned with. Look for teams with high-powered offenses and stingy defenses.
- Coaching and Player Development: Great coaches can take a team to the next level. Look for programs with a history of developing talent and making smart strategic decisions.
- Recruiting: Consistently bringing in top-tier recruits is essential for long-term success. Teams with strong recruiting classes are more likely to stay competitive year after year.
- Turnover Margin: Teams that win the turnover battle (forcing more turnovers than they commit) are more likely to win games.
- Momentum: A team that's on a winning streak and playing with confidence can be tough to beat, even if they're not the most talented team on paper.

The Usual Suspects
These are the programs that are consistently in the top 25, year after year. They have a winning tradition, strong coaching, and a pipeline of talented players.
- Alabama Crimson Tide: Nick Saban's dynasty in Alabama has been a force to be reckoned with for over a decade. They consistently recruit top talent and have a winning culture that's hard to match. Their commitment to excellence on both sides of the ball makes them perennial contenders.
- Clemson Tigers: Under Dabo Swinney, Clemson has emerged as a national powerhouse. They've won multiple national championships and have a reputation for developing top quarterbacks and explosive offenses. Their strong defense also makes them a tough team to beat.
- Ohio State Buckeyes: Ohio State is another program with a rich history and a tradition of winning. They consistently produce NFL talent and have a passionate fan base that makes their home games a nightmare for opponents. Their offense is usually among the nation's best, and their defense is always tough.
- Georgia Bulldogs: The Bulldogs have been on the rise in recent years, thanks to strong recruiting and excellent coaching. They have a physical, run-first offense and a dominant defense that makes them a threat to win the national championship every year.
Rising Stars and Dark Horses
These are the teams that are on the cusp of breaking into the elite tier. They may not have the same history or tradition as the usual suspects, but they have the talent and coaching to make a run at the top 25.
- Utah Utes: Utah has quietly become one of the most consistent programs in the Pac-12. They have a tough, physical style of play and a knack for developing under-the-radar talent. Their strong defense and running game make them a tough matchup for anyone.
- Oregon Ducks: The Ducks are known for their innovative offense and flashy uniforms. They've been a consistent contender in the Pac-12 for years and have the potential to make a run at the College Football Playoff.
- Oklahoma Sooners: Despite some recent struggles, Oklahoma is still a program with a lot of talent and potential. They have a history of producing Heisman Trophy-winning quarterbacks and have the offensive firepower to beat anyone.
- Texas A&M Aggies: The Aggies have invested heavily in their football program in recent years and are starting to see the results. They have a strong recruiting class and a talented quarterback, making them a team to watch in the SEC.
Potential Sleepers
These are the teams that may not be on everyone's radar right now, but they have the potential to surprise some people and sneak into the top 25. They may have a favorable schedule, a breakout player, or a coaching change that could lead to improved performance.
- Kansas State Wildcats: Kansas State is known for their disciplined play and ability to win close games. They may not have the most flashy players, but they're always well-coached and tough to beat.
- Iowa Hawkeyes: Iowa is another program that's known for its strong defense and physical style of play. They consistently produce NFL talent on the defensive side of the ball and are always a tough matchup for opponents.
- Pittsburgh Panthers: The Panthers have a talented quarterback and a high-powered offense that could make them a dark horse in the ACC. If their defense can improve, they could be a surprise contender.

Factors Affecting Rankings
It's essential to understand that college football rankings are subjective and can be influenced by various factors. Here are some of the key elements that impact how teams are perceived and ranked:
- Polls: The AP Top 25 and the Coaches Poll are the most widely recognized rankings. Media members and coaches cast their votes based on their evaluation of each team.
- College Football Playoff Committee: The CFP committee is responsible for selecting the four teams that will compete in the College Football Playoff. Their rankings are based on a variety of factors, including record, strength of schedule, and head-to-head results.
- Computer Rankings: Computer rankings use algorithms to evaluate teams based on their performance. These rankings can be useful for providing an objective perspective, but they're not always accurate.
- Injuries: Key injuries can have a significant impact on a team's performance and ranking. If a team loses its starting quarterback or top defender, it can be difficult to maintain its level of play.
- Upsets: Unexpected losses can shake up the rankings and create opportunities for other teams to move up. Upsets are a common occurrence in college football, so it's important to be prepared for the unexpected.
